Job description

Nursery Chef

Salary - £28,652 per annum

Monday to Friday - 38 hours per week

At Fordingbridge Day Nursery, we believe in creating a nurturing, emotionally secure environment where children feel valued, supported, and free to grow at their own pace. Our nursery is grade 2 listed building which features four beautifully designed rooms tailored to children aged 3 months to 5 years, each with direct access to spacious outdoor areas that encourage exploration and play in nature.

As Nursery Chef, you will:
  • Keep the kitchen a clean and safe environment, adhering to internal and external requirements; complete the Kitchen Hygiene Checklist each month, and ensure that the Cleaning Schedule is complete and adhered to, being regularly updated and displayed prominently in the kitchen.
  • Ensure the highest levels of cleanliness and hygiene in the nursery and kitchen
  • The nursery staff will tell you each day of the numbers to cater for; prepare and cook enough age-appropriate food (cooked as near to the point of service as possible) for all the children on a daily basis, with minimum wastage
  • Take responsibility to make sure all dietary requirements are catered for and clearly communicated to the teams.
  • Ensure that dietary requirements and personal care routines are adhered to always, including the robust measures around the Red, Amber and Green plate procedures.
  • Work in co-operation and partnership with the Nursery team and parents to encourage a healthy and nutritious diet
  • Ensure that budgetary requirements are met through careful planning of all food orders
  • *Duties and responsibilities in this job description are not exhaustive or restrictive, changes and other duties relevant to this post may be added.
As Nursery Chef, you will need:
  • Able to demonstrate a sound knowledge of managing different dietary requirements around food allergies - essential
  • Sound Knowledge of COSHH - essential
  • Able to work to a catering budget, in a manner that avoids fluctuating standards of food service - essential
  • Experience and qualified to the appropriate level in any role which involves cooking in domestic or commercial property - essential
  • Fluent in written and spoken English at GCSE grade C (or equivalent) - essential
  • Experienced and passionate about any role that involves cooking for young children - desirable

We are committed to safeguarding and protecting the welfare of children and expect all staff and volunteers to share this commitment. A Disclosure and Barring Service Certificate will be required for all posts. This post will be subject to enhanced checks as part of our Safeguarding Duty.
